Is 5 and 5 and 5 a right triangle?

Updated: 10/17/2024
User Avatar

Wiki User

7y ago

Best Answer

No because the given dimensions would form an equilateral triangle

Scalene right triangle?

A scalene triangle has three sides of different lengths. A right triangle can be scalene - for instance the '3-4-5' triangle has a right angle opposite the side which is 5 units long.

A triangle with side lengths of 5 12 and 13 is which type of triangle?

Answer: Right Triangle Note that 25+144=169 which is 13 squared. This tells us it is a right triangle.
